Estimator - M&E, Civils & Telecoms
Wembley, Brent
Competitive salary
Role Responsibilities
- Responsible for the production of estimates and technical submissions
- Production of bid / no bid assessment of opportunities
- Responsible for bid management for [Employer hidden — view at passion-project.co.uk] Rail tender submissions as necessary
- Production of productivity metrics for all works with operational staff at bid stage
- Responsible for initial terms and conditions review at tender stage
- Attending tender de-briefing with clients for unsuccessful bids
- Responsible for the facilitation of handover meetings to the commercial and department and operations at contract award
- Formulation of budgets, labour allocations, productivity metrics and PMO provisioning for secured works at contract award at handover stage
- Ensure that projects spend costs are in accordance with the tender prices submitted and Candy cost breakdowns. In the event of a departure from estimate, work closely with the commercial team to analyse change
- Re-rate bill items as necessary post award of contract(s) during a post award review of rates
- Ensure bids are compliant with company systems and procedures
HSQE Responsibilities
- Ensuring that delegated work is correctly planned, resourced, executed in accordance with client specifications, standards, relevant legislation, technical, safety and environmental standards
- Ensure the risks and control measures associated with the company’s activities are identified and allowed for within bid submissions
Essential Knowledge / Qualifications / Certifications:
- Minimum academic qualification to HND, preferably degree level in a relevant technical related discipline
- Membership of related Professional Institutes either by Professional examination or experience.
- Minimum 10 years’ experience in project delivery or operational engineering within the Metro / Rail Industry including experience in telecoms, signalling, electrical and civils
- LUL Entry Permit / Network Rail PTS accredited
